The upcoming Music in the Park show in West 琉璃神社 will feature a two-set show by LIPS: The Ultimate Rolling Stones Experience to close out the season. 

The group鈥檚 previous show was rescheduled because of rain.

Friday鈥檚 (Aug. 29) show promises to be a night full of classic hits, iconic costumes, and pure Rolling Stones swagger. The free, family-friendly event takes place at the Annette Beaudreau Amphitheatre at Memorial Park, located at 3737 Old Okanagan Highway.

The show starts at 6:30 p.m., with no emerging artist, just nonstop Rolling Stones energy all evening long.

Fans can show up early to enjoy the Fun Zone, hosted by West 琉璃神社 Recreation and Culture, with games and activities for all ages. 

Free parking is available at several nearby locations, including:

  • Carrington Court (Westbank First Nation)
  • Corner of Old Okanagan Highway and Ingram Road

If a concert needs to be postponed due to extreme weather, poor air quality, or emergencies, notice will be shared by 6:30 p.m. on event day via the city鈥檚 social media channels.
